Description
This Campfire Spinach Artichoke Dip is packed with creamy flavor and simple to make. Using fresh spinach, tangy artichokes, and creamy cheeses, it’s perfect for gatherings or a cozy night in.
Ingredients
Scale
- 8 ounces cream cheese, at room temperature
- ½ cup sour cream
- 1 clove garlic, large, minced
- 1 teaspoon lemon zest, plus 3 tablespoons lemon juice
- 1 can artichokes, 14-ounce, drained and chopped
- 10 ounces spinach, thawed and squeezed dry
- 1 loaf bread, rustic style, small, sliced
- 3 tablespoons olive oil
- ½ cup Parmesan cheese, 2 ounces, grated

Notes
Serve with sliced rustic bread for dipping.
For extra flavor, add a pinch of red pepper flakes.
Ensure the spinach is well-drained to avoid a watery dip.
